Перейти до основного вмісту

Pdf.Tables

Повертає всі таблиці, знайдені в PDF-файлі.

Syntax

Pdf.Tables(
pdf as binary,
optional options as record
) as table

Remarks

Повертає всі таблиці, знайдені в: pdf. Можна вказати додатковий параметр запису options, щоб визначити додаткові властивості. Запис може містити описані нижче поля.

  • Implementation : Версія алгоритму, яку потрібно використовувати для ідентифікації таблиць. Старі версії доступні лише задля зворотної сумісності, зокрема щоб оновлення алгоритму не порушувало роботу попередніх запитів. Використання найновішої версії завжди забезпечує найкращі результати. Припустимі значення: "1.3", "1.2", “1.1” і Null-значення.
  • StartPage : Указує першу сторінку в діапазоні для перевірки. Стандартне значення: 1.
  • EndPage : Указує останню сторінку в діапазоні для перевірки. Стандартне значення: остання сторінка документа.
  • MultiPageTables : Визначає, чи схожі таблиці на послідовних сторінках автоматично комбінуються в єдину таблицю. Стандартне значення: true.
  • EnforceBorderLines : Визначає, чи лінії меж завжди примусово застосовуються як границі клітинок (значення true), чи просто пропонуються як один із варіантів границь (значення false). Стандартне значення: false.

Examples

Example #1

Повертає таблиці, які містяться у файлі sample.pdf.

Pdf.Tables(File.Contents("c:\sample.pdf"))

Result:

#table({"Name", "Kind", "Data"}, ...)

Category

Отримання доступу до даних